| carbonate | (n) a salt or ester of carbonic acid (containing the anion CO3) |
| carbonate | (v) turn into a carbonate |
| carbonate | (v) treat with carbon dioxide, Example: Carbonated soft drinks |
| carbonation | (n) saturation with carbon dioxide (as soda water) |
| Carbonatation | n. [ From Carbonate. ] (Sugar Making) The saturation of defecated beet juice with carbonic acid gas. Knight. [ 1913 Webster ] |
| Carbonate | n. [ Cf. F. carbonate. ] (Chem.) A salt or carbonic acid, as in limestone, some forms of lead ore, etc. [ 1913 Webster ] |
| Carbonated | a. Combined or impregnated with carbonic acid. [ 1913 Webster ] |
